摘    要:在分析OFDM系统载波频偏信号模型的基础上,提出了基于单OFDM前导符号载波同步的高效算法。将基于前导符号相关的方法和基于循环前缀相关的方法融合,应用信道估计和均衡补偿信道中的残留频偏,从链路级研究易于实现的载波同步算法,在高速无线多径Rayleigh信道下,相对频偏ε<±0·5的条件下车速120km/h时获得十分理想的载波同步结果。

Abstract:Based on analyzing OFDM signal model of carrier frequency offset, an efficient algorithm of carrier frequency synchronization using one OFDM preamble symbol is presented. The cycle prefix correlation is combined with the preamble symbol correlation in the algorithm. The residual carrier frequency offset in the channel is compensated using channel estimation and equalization. This method is investigated into physical link implementation for carrier frequency estimation and synchronization. Simulation results show that the system attains perfect performance in carrier frequency synchronization on wireless multipath Rayleigh channel with vehicle velocity 120 km/h.
